High Homogeneity Glass, Low Tg Glass for Precision Molding and Radiation Resistant Glass complete the … WebLens Weight Most ultra-high-index materials are only available in aspheric design. This reduces lens volume compared to the volume that the lens would have in corrected curve form. Weight is further reduced if the selected material has a lower density or specific gravity.
